WebOct 16, 2024 · This large gravel dirt road dead-ends after 1 mile and is the kicking off point if you want to make the 3.4-mile hike out to Tower Arch. The second option {and the option I’ll outline below} is to drive the Tower Arch 4WD Road to cut off some hiking time. This road gets you to a small parking area that is just 0.3 miles from the arch. hchra.itfrontdesk.com https://gpstechnologysolutions.com

Tower Arch Trailhead is the second of the roads going into the Klondike Bluffs at Arches National Park, only 1/10 of a mile after the first turnoff, as hikers drive in from the east. Both roads complete a loop. The Tower Arch Trailhead Road is shorter, and improved, and requires more hiking to reach the arch. The … See more The trail begins at the foot of the bluff, where the road ends. From here, the route is rocky and steep, though short. See more The arch itself is very large; with a 92-foot span it is far from the largest in the park. But the awe-inspiring immensity of Tower Arch comes as much from its impressive size as it does from its depth, and solid presence.
